They are great machines. I still have one, (interestingly enough, Its my first one.) The one I sold was a back up. I kept it in Texas, and now whenever I am there I work and catch up on errands, so I only used it three or four times in a year and a half.
There is nothing at all like it for bi metal coins. (concentric rings of different metals) other then a PI, I mean nothing. Most detectors completely ignore them. It nulls them out so specifically that I can tell what denomination they are. (Yeah it actually completely nulls them out, the threshold goes completely dead).
It was what I originally used on my lifetime best hunts ever last Spring and summer.
